Netflix has announced that Brad Bird’s animated film Ray Gunn will be released on December 18, 2026. The film features voice performances by Sam Rockwell, Scarlett Johansson, and Tom Waits.

The release date was revealed during the Annecy International Film Festival on Wednesday, at Netflix’s highly attended Next on Netflix session held in the 1,400-seat Bonlieu theatre.
Ray Gunn is set in Metropia, a vast city in an alternate future depicted from a 1939 viewpoint. The story follows private detective Raymond Gunn, voiced by Rockwell, who becomes entangled in a murder investigation involving a multimedia star named Venus Nova, voiced by Johansson. The project is a collaboration between Netflix and Skydance Animation, with production credits to John Lasseter, David Ellison, Dana Goldberg, and Lisa Beroud.
